The Atom is a name shared by five superheroes appearing in American comic books published by DC Comics. The Atom has been the star of multiple solo series, and four of the five have appeared as members of various superhero teams, such as the Justice Society of America , the Justice League , the Suicide Squad , and the Justice Legion Alpha. Pratt was a founding member of the Justice Society of America , later gaining limited super-strength, and an energy charged 'atomic punch'. He died in the charge against Extant during the Zero Hour. He was named for real-life science fiction writer Raymond A. Palmer , who was himself quite short.

He is the first character to use the name Atom. He initially had no superpowers and was originally a diminutive college student and later a physicist, usually depicted as a "tough-guy" character. Ray Palmer is the Atom , a superhero with the powers of shrinking and growing to different sizes. At some point after the invasion of Metropolis by Brainiac , Ray Palmer became the size-changing superhero known as the Atom after developing size-changing technology based on dwarf-star lensing. He eventually joined the Justice League and became closely associated with the legacy of winged heroes known as Hawkman , becoming the reincarnating warrior's closest friend. During his time as a member of Ivy University's faculty, he met and fell in love with Jean Loring , and the pair wed after a courtship. Eventually, however, the two divorced. Under unknown circumstances, Palmer was regressed to a younger age and acted as a member of the Teen Titans. Some time later, tragedy struck when Loring became possessed by the Heart of Darkness and was driven mad as the host for Eclipso. Palmer apparently ceased working as the Atom. The Atom is a legacy super-hero name, primarily associated with the ability to shrink in size. The original was Al Pratt during the Golden Age , a diminutive man with superhuman strength; he was a founding member of the Justice Society. Ray Palmer took the name during the Silver Age , a physics professor at Ivy University who developed equipment to shrink himself down to subatomic levels while maintaining regular mass.
